Oppo Reno9 to have Snapdragon 778G, 12GB RAM

The Oppo Reno9 smartphone was spotted in the wild yesterday, and today we got to hear more about its specs.

Leakster Digital Chat Station claims the new phone will have a 64MP main camera on its back. Around the front the 32MP selfie with Sony IMX709 sensor from the Reno8 series will be carried over.

The Oppo Reno9 is said to bring a 6.7” OLED with 120Hz refresh rate and a 1080p resolution. The panel will have an under-display fingerprint scanner and a single punch hole.

The leakster also revealed the sensor on the back - it is Omnivision OV64B, used in the Oppo Reno7 5G model, as well as a number of other devices from the Oplus family, including the OnePlus Nord CE 2 5G and the Realme 9 Pro.

The Reno9 will be powered by a Snapdragon 778G chipset with 12GB RAM. The battery will have 4,500mAh capacity and 67W charging support, which would be a downgrade since the Reno8 had 80W. However the Reno9 will allagedly implement a new universal standard that should boost compatibility.
